What should I know before buying a lakefront home on Coeur d'Alene Lake?
Every shoreline is unique, so it's important to understand water depth, dock access, shoreline condition, and how you'll use the property throughout the year. Real Estate Done Right helps buyers evaluate these details before making an offer.
